Mow a lawn

Nobody likes mowing lawns, but you can save yourself some money if you don’t need to pay someone else to do it.

Mow your lawn like a professional

  • Get a lawnmower.
  • Read the manufacturer’s instructions so you know how to operate it safely. (You don’t want to lose any digits in the process.)
  • Don’t wear baggy clothing. Long pants and heavy shoes are your best bet, and get a good set of earplugs to prevent damaging your hearing.
  • Check the lawn for debris (dog bones, rocks, kids’ toys, sticks, etc.).
  • Mow in columns so it looks professional.
  • Go over any missed parts.
  • For a healthy lawn, never mow more than 1/3 of grass height.
